Moonlight LegendDALI

DALI – Moonlight Densetsu (Moonlight Legend) Sailor Moon
Moonlight LegendDALI

Known as the opening theme of the anime Pretty Guardian Sailor Moon, this song is a classic that resonates with anyone in love.

Its lyrics, which depict a fated romance guided by the moonlight, are filled with both wistfulness and hope.

Sung by DALI, the catchy melody is guaranteed to fire up any karaoke session! Released in March 1992, it was so popular that it was recognized in the Anime Grand Prix’s anime song category.

It’s a perfect pick for year-end or New Year party karaoke—a tune that people of all generations can enjoy.

If everyone sings along while mimicking the choreography, the whole venue is sure to come together in excitement.

frecklesJUDY AND MARY

Freckles – JUDY AND MARY (Full)
frecklesJUDY AND MARY

Known as one of JUDY AND MARY’s signature songs, this track was released in February 1996.

It was also used as the theme song for the anime Rurouni Kenshin: Meiji Swordsman Romantic Story.

YUKI’s clear, soaring vocals and the catchy melody make a strong impression.

While depicting the complex feelings after a heartbreak, the lyrics still convey a positive outlook, which is part of their appeal.

It’s sure to be a hit at year-end and New Year parties’ karaoke! With a tempo that’s easy for all age groups to enjoy, it should be an easy pick for company gatherings as well.

Let’s all sing it out with energy and brighten the start of the new year!

A bouquet of flowers with loveSuperfly

Superfly “A Bouquet With Love” Music Video
A bouquet of flowers with loveSuperfly

This is a signature song by Superfly, the solo project of Shiho Ochi.

It’s a grand, moving ballad with soaring strings, and Ochi’s powerful vocals convey a strong sense of determination toward the future.

While depicting the joy and happiness of being able to spend time with a loved one, it also expresses a heartfelt wish for that happiness to continue.

Because the track is notable for its powerful vocals, it’s important to sing in a way that conveys the message embedded in the song.

White LoveSPEED

White Love – SPEED (Full)
White LoveSPEED

SPEED is a four-member dance and vocal group.

When it comes to their beloved winter classic across generations, it has to be “White Love.” In addition to being performed twice at the Kōhaku Uta Gassen, the song was also used in commercials, so people of all ages are likely to know it.

Its relaxed, swaying tempo makes it easy to get into regardless of generation.

When singing it, having everyone wave their hands together could be a nice touch.
